Job Title: Quality Assurance Manager - NE San Antonio, TX


Job Description

We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Quality Assurance Manager to enhance and oversee quality assurance processes within our advanced manufacturing facility. The role involves leading a team of quality engineers, investigating customer defects, and ensuring mass production quality while achieving IATF registration.


Responsibilities

  • Revise and improve quality assurance processes.
  • Investigate customer defects and prepare detailed reports.
  • Develop and implement inspection plans.
  • Achieve and maintain IATF registration.
  • Ensure the maintenance of mass production quality standards.
  • Manage and mentor a team of four quality engineers.

Essential Skills

  • 5+ years experience in quality assurance and manufacturing.
  • 2+ years of leadership experience.
  • Proficiency in quality engineering, particularly with complex parts like transmissions and automotive components.
  • Experience working directly with OEMs and handling high-sensitivity issues with urgency.

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• Strong mechanical engineering experience is an advantage.
  • Experience working directly with stakeholders at the customer level.
  • Proven ability to work in a cross-cultural environment.
  • High mechanical aptitude and problem-solving mindset.
  • Willingness to investigate the source of issues directly.

Work Environment

Our state-of-the-art manufacturing facility offers a dynamic work environment featuring a new gym, locker rooms, and showers. The cafeteria provides daily meals prepared by a chef, and the floor is equipped with robotics. The facility is air-conditioned, with a dress code requiring long sleeve shirts and pants (no jeans). Work involves a balance of desk and floor activities, with the possibility of switching daily. Benefits include 80 hours paid time upfront, recognition programs for employees and their families, company-provided soccer-type chairs, uniforms after 90 days, and a 401K match of 5% after six months.
